In engineering, pipelines, storage tanks, and precision instruments must account for phase separation to avoid blockages, corrosion, and measurement errors. Salad dressings rely on mustard or honey to keep vinegar and oil from quickly separating, while dish soap uses surfactants to lift greasy residues into water for rinsing.
